Affordable housing is always in locations called the inner city . No low-wage worker can afford a prime location and these locations are normally the place where somebody could easily find a job . Moreover city planners and businesses cater to the public who have the highest purchasing power because that means business . With these realities , one may say that the problem is difficult to solve
Habitat for Humanity offers affordable housing but to marginalize few this international housing organization despite its efforts can not extend its arms to every body that will be in need for low-cost housing Many of the working class has a need for affordable housing but it is a bone wrecking effort to make both ends meet . Probably the only remedy is to lower the living condition and live within the most viable limit Truly the best way for a poor person is to live a frugal and detached life and that is to live in a trailer house
